Ithaca is a remarkable destination that has captured my heart like no other place I’ve lived. If you find yourself exploring Ithaca with children, here are ten unforgettable activities to consider!
- Cass Park and the Ithaca Children’s Garden: This delightful park features a vibrant children’s garden where kids can explore, harvest fruits and vegetables, and learn about gardening. A giant turtle sculpture adorned with moon phases offers a fun climbing opportunity, while playful art installations, mushroom-shaped drums, and whimsical playhouses keep little ones entertained.
- Waterfall Adventures: Ithaca’s unofficial motto, “Ithaca is Gorges,” reflects the beauty of its natural landscapes. With over 100 stunning waterfalls, a scenic drive through town is a must. Some waterfalls even invite you to splash around, and Taughannock Falls surpasses Niagara Falls in height, making it a breathtaking sight.
- Ice Cream Indulgence: No family outing is complete without ice cream! Ithaca boasts numerous ice cream parlors, but my top picks are Purity and Smart Yogurt. Purity offers a wide range of flavors, including dairy-free and sugar-free options, served at charming red picnic tables. If yogurt is your preference, Smart Yogurt provides homemade varieties with a toppings bar that will delight anyone’s sweet tooth.
- Niki’s Party Place: When the kids need to burn off some energy, head to Niki’s Party Place (often called the bounce house in the mall). For just $5, children can jump and play for an hour while you relax nearby. It’s an excellent indoor option, especially during colder months.
- Dog Park Fun: If you’re traveling with furry friends, Ithaca has an off-leash dog park divided for large and small dogs. It’s a fantastic spot for kids to interact with pets while enjoying picnic tables, shade trees, and kiddie pools. Just note that restrooms are not located nearby.
- Ithaca Farmer’s Market: The Saturday Farmer’s Market is a vibrant hub of activity, featuring over 50 vendors selling fresh produce, meats, crafts, and more. Take your time exploring, sampling food, and soaking in the lively atmosphere by the scenic Cayuga Lake, where you can also feed ducks or embark on a lunch cruise.
- Americana Vineyards: For those interested in wine tasting, Americana Vineyards is a standout spot. While parents enjoy sampling wines, children can play with the resident dogs and cats or explore the beautiful cafe offering delicious food.
- Sagan Planet Walk: Perfect for aspiring scientists, this walking scale model of the solar system starts in downtown Ithaca and stretches to the Sciencenter. Children can earn a Solar System passport as they learn about planets and receive free admission to the hands-on children’s museum, filled with interactive exhibits.
- Myers Park: A wonderful location for a leisurely day, Myers Park offers RV camping, playgrounds, and a swimming area with lifeguards. The park is perfect for picnics, outdoor games, and enjoying the serene lakeside views. For just $3, you can drive in, or park at the top and enjoy a scenic walk down.
- Cayuga Nature Center: A fantastic spot for nature enthusiasts, the Cayuga Nature Center features an impressive animal exhibit and a six-story treehouse for climbing and play. Hiking trails are available for adventurers, making it a fun destination for families.
